Huawei expected to unveil new devices in August
Summary
Huawei is expected to hold a product launch event in early August, according to Weibo tipster @FixedFocus, featuring new phones, wearables, a lightweight PC, and gaming earbuds. While the company has not officially confirmed the event or specific products, recent certifications for new tablets, PCs, and smartwatches, along with appearances in NearLink and 3C databases, support these claims. The anticipated lineup includes the Nova 16 SE smartphone, a lower-cost model with notable changes from other Nova 16 series devices. The Watch GT 7 series is expected to offer upgraded health and fitness features, improved AI functions, and design/internal specification changes. An ultra-light 700-gram MateBook PC, reportedly seen in China's 3C certification database, and a new gaming headset are also among the expected unveilings.
